buckhound

/ˈbʌkhaʊnd/
noun
  1. A type of hound dog used for hunting deer (bucks).
    • In the old days, a good buckhound was a valuable hunting companion.
    • The hunter trained his buckhound to track deer through the forest.
    • Buckhounds are known for their keen sense of smell and stamina.
